My name is Peter Healy and I’m a New Jersey author. I self-published my first novel, “Vengeance Is Sacred” and I'm presently working on a sequel.

"Vengeance Is Sacred" is a work of historical fiction, set in the early 1900’s and focuses on immigration, women’s’ equality/labor issues, and the historic/tragic Triangle Shirtwaist Company fire. I utilized these past events to create the backdrop, capture the time period, and fuel the storyline, however, to add excitement and intensity to the tale, I wove the potency of love and revenge . . . together with the mysteries of the paranormal into the saga. Thus, additional genres of romance and suspense/thriller were also established.

My Soul Immortal Synopsis:

Jack’s immortality is exposed when he prevents a liquor store heist, forcing him to flee to protect his secret—a secret not even he understands. But when he meets eighteen-year-old Leah Winters—a mirror image of his decades-lost love, Lydia—his very soul is laid bare. He begins to question his sanity. Is she real, and if so, what does that mean for Jack and his secret?

Jack’s not the only mystery man in town. A stranger named Artagan hints at knowledge Jack is desperate to possess. But can he trust Artagan, or does the dark newcomer harbor deadly secrets of his own?

As Jack’s bond with Leah grows, so does the danger to her life. Jack must discover just how much he is willing to risk in order to save the woman he already lost once.

An endless love, for an endless price.
